Form 4: Franklin Feder Reports Acquisition of Phantom Stock Units in Minerals Technologies Inc.

Sentiment:

SEC Form 4 Filing


Director Franklin Feder reports acquiring phantom stock units in Minerals Technologies Inc. under a deferred compensation plan.

Summary

  • Franklin Feder, a director of Minerals Technologies Inc. (MTX), reported acquiring 105.659 phantom stock units on October 1, 2024.
  • These units were accrued under the Minerals Technologies Inc. Non-Funded Deferred Compensation and Unit Award Plan for Non-Employee Directors.
  • Each phantom stock unit is equivalent to one share of Minerals Technologies Inc. common stock.
  • The units will be settled in cash upon Feder's termination of service as a director.
  • Following the transaction, Feder directly owns 19,211.593 derivative securities.
